是指在使用Angular框架中的MatPaginator组件时,通过自定义MatPaginatorIntl对象来动态修改每页显示条目数的标签。
MatPaginator是Angular Material库中的一个分页组件,用于在数据列表中实现分页功能。MatPaginatorIntl是MatPaginator的国际化服务,用于自定义分页组件的文本标签。
要动态更改MatPaginatorIntl itemsPerPageLabel,可以按照以下步骤进行操作:
import { MatPaginatorIntl } from '@angular/material/paginator';
export class CustomPaginatorIntl extends MatPaginatorIntl {
itemsPerPageLabel = '自定义每页显示条目数标签';
}
import { Component } from '@angular/core';
import { MatPaginatorIntl } from '@angular/material/paginator';
@Component({
selector: 'app-your-component',
templateUrl: './your-component.component.html',
styleUrls: ['./your-component.component.css']
})
export class YourComponent {
constructor(private paginatorIntl: MatPaginatorIntl) {
this.paginatorIntl = new CustomPaginatorIntl();
}
}
<mat-paginator [length]="totalItems" [pageSize]="pageSize" [pageSizeOptions]="pageSizeOptions" showFirstLastButtons></mat-paginator>
通过以上步骤,就可以动态更改MatPaginatorIntl itemsPerPageLabel的文本内容。
关于MatPaginator和MatPaginatorIntl的更多详细信息,可以参考腾讯云的Angular Material文档:
领取专属 10元无门槛券
手把手带您无忧上云